Editorial reviews

Steel doesn’t want Rena and she doesn’t want him sexually, either, except that as a human prisoner of cyborgs she believes pleasing his large, muscled body is her only chance at salvation given choices that run from bad to worse. Mindy Kennedy gives voices to the fears, desperation, and climactic passions featured in this second of erotic science fiction queen Laurann Dohner’s Cyborg Seduction series. What begins as a desperate attempt of a woman on the run to survive turns first into a battle of wills and then into a deep, physical need and passionate relationship whose primary lesson is that you don’t always know what you really want.

It's Hot, It's Very Sexy & It's Addictive :)

Any additional comments?

After devouring the first story in the Cyborg Seduction series, Burning Up Flint, I couldn't wait to get my hands on Kissing Steel. Laurann Dohner has created a vivid and vibrant world in which cyborgs pirate the skies and a majority of the humans responsible for their demise are not aware that they exist. It's an amazing concept, especially when you add some heat into the mix.

In this installment we are introduced to a milder-mannered, yet uncompromising, Steel. He has no need for a woman and currently feels betrayed by the female cyborg he had a unit contract with who betrayed him for another. After his ship is attacked and they are forced to defend themselves, the crew inadvertently captures a female human. She's everything a cyborg female isn't -- small, fragile, delicate -- and unlike the other cyborgs in his accompaniment, Steel has no interest in taking her on as a slave or a bed partner. Unfortunately, his commanding officer Flint takes the issue out of his hands.

Rena was sent to return a ship that was stolen. What she discovers is the ship is now operated by a crew of cyborgs -- beings she has been told were eradicated on earth. She is stunned to see them and is awed by their size, strength, and cunning. When they begin discussing who she will belong to, she is drawn to the large cyborg who mentions a lover's betrayal. She, too, was betrayed by her husband and yearns for something more. Although Steel denies her, she is determined to show the brawny male exactly what he's missing out on. The result is pages that sizzle and leave you wriggling in your seat. Steel might be stronger and faster, but Rena's sensuality cannot be denied.

As with the previous story, the writing is excellent, the pace is fast, and the characters are fascinating. This is a series I fell in love with from the start. It's hot, it's sexy, and it's addictive. In a world full of books using the same premises, you can't really ask for anything more. If you've not read this series, you really should.

SciFi Romance

Any additional comments?

Let me begin by yelling out "I LOVE LAURANN DOHNER!" Amazing writer with loads of talent and imagination. I will read anything she writes just because I know her writing skills won't disappoint.

This being said, this series has been hard for me to grow comfortable with. Not sure why. At first I thought it was the half-cyborg thing that bothered me -- sex with machines is kind of creepy. After I thought about it I realized that, no, this wasn't what bothered me. I LOVE the New Species series almost to the point of infatuation, after all and they are half animal. I think what bothered me was the lack of open respect for women (human women in the book) and the callus way the cyborgs demand ownership and dominance of the women they capture. The books are well written, steamy, and the end relationships are loving but I think the part of me raised to be a strong, independent, and free woman is agitated by some of the more callously dominant moves. I'm all for strong, dominant male characters, but I like them to be more suave than callus. This is a personal preference and does not at all take away from Dohner's magic.

If you like SciFi romance then I'd suggest giving it a whirl. It's different and you may find you love it!
